The Current State of Alias Management

Currently, administrators are responsible for creating and managing aliases for users. While this approach may be manageable in small-scale setups, it can become a significant bottleneck as the user base grows. In larger instances, the administrative burden can lead to delays, errors, and a decrease in overall user satisfaction. This is where a self-service alias creation feature can make a significant difference.

The Benefits of Self-Service Alias Creation

By allowing users to create their own aliases, several benefits can be achieved:

  • Increased Efficiency: With users taking ownership of their alias creation, administrators can focus on more critical tasks, reducing the administrative burden and increasing overall efficiency.
  • Improved User Experience: Users can create aliases that are relevant to their personal or professional needs, enhancing their overall experience and engagement with the service.
  • Enhanced Security: By having control over their own aliases, users can ensure that their identity is accurately represented, reducing the risk of identity theft and other security-related issues.
  • Scalability: As the user base grows, a self-service alias creation feature can help to scale the system, reducing the need for manual intervention and minimizing the risk of errors.
